Analysts are keeping their eye on LLL's profit margins, high financial leverage, and ability to increase its low dividend. A substantial decline in U.S. government/defense spending would also hurt L-3's results.<br /><br />The First Call mean rating for LLL is: Hold [15 firms]. Mean 2008 target: $116.20 [high: $129, low: $108].<br /><br /><strong>Stock Analysis: </strong>L-3 Communications is a moderate-risk stock not suitable for low-risk investors. Investors with an investment horizon longer than 2 years should be rewarded from LLL's shares. Sell/Stop Loss if you were to purchase shares in this company: $78.<p style="padding:5px;background:#ddd;border:1px solid #ccc;clear:both;"><a href="http://www.bloggingstocks.com/2007/12/06/despite-u-s-economic-slowdown-l-3-keeps-rolling-along/">Despite U.S. economic slowdown, L-3 keeps rolling along</a> originally appeared on <a href="http://www.bloggingstocks.com">BloggingStocks</a> on Thu, 06 Dec 2007 18:08:00 EST. <p>But one sector, she notes, that has performed well and should continue to do so, is the defense sector. In particular, the analyst with <a href="http://www.thestockadvisors.com/ccount/click.php?id=1171">Schaeffer's Investment Research</a> considers <a href="http://finance.aol.com/quotes/l-3-communications-holdings-inc/lll/nys?tabs=quotesandnews">L-3 Communications</a> (NYSE: <a href="http://finance.aol.com/quotes/l-3-communications-holdings-inc/lll/nys?tabs=quotesandnews">LLL</a>) and <a href="http://finance.aol.com/quotes/flir-systems-inc/flir/nas">FLIR Systems</a> (NASDAQ: <a href="http://finance.aol.com/quotes/flir-systems-inc/flir/nas">FLIR</a>) as "shining gems."</p>
<p>Drake notes, "Topping the list is L-3 Communications, which makes secure and specialized systems for satellite, avionics, and marine communications such as flight recorders (black boxes), display systems, and wireless telecom gear." </p>
<p>On July 26, she notes, the company reported a second-quarter profit of $1.49 per share, beating the consensus estimate by a nickel. Revenue for the quarter jumped 11% to 3.41 billion. Adding to its good news, she notes, was that L-3 boosted its 2007 earnings outlook.</p><p><a href="http://www.bloggingstocks.com/2007/08/09/l-3-lll-and-flir-flir-shining-stars-in-defense/" rel="bookmark">Continue reading <em>L-3 (LLL) and Flir (FLIR): 'Shining stars' in defense</em></a></p><p style="padding:5px;background:#ddd;border:1px solid #ccc;clear:both;"><a href="http://www.bloggingstocks.com/2007/08/09/l-3-lll-and-flir-flir-shining-stars-in-defense/">L-3 (LLL) and Flir (FLIR): 'Shining stars' in defense</a> originally appeared on <a href="http://www.bloggingstocks.com">BloggingStocks</a> on Thu, 09 Aug 2007 10:15:00 EST. (NYSE:<a href="http://finance.aol.com/quotes/the-boeing-company/ba/nys?tabs=quotesandnews">BA</a>): Rival <a href="http://www.komotv.com/news/business/6376802.html">Airbus booked its first firm order for the A350 XWB</a>. Finnair converted an order for nine of the old A350s to the new version and added two more. The first planes are booked for delivery beginning in 2014.<br /><br />Continental Airlines <a href="http://www.boeing.com/news/releases/2007/q1/070312d_nr.html">ordered five 787-9 Dreamliners from Boeing</a> this week, bringing its total order from the 787 line to 25 planes. Delivery of their first 787-9s is scheduled for 2009.<br /><br />L-3 Communications Holdings (NYSE:<a href="http://finance.aol.com/quotes/l-3-communications-holdings-inc/lll/nys?tabs=quotesandnews">LLL</a>): <a href="http://www.webwire.com/ViewPressRel.asp?aId=29452">L-3 Communications received a $43 million, five-year contract</a> from the U.S. Army to develop software technology for networked warfare.<br /><br />Lockheed Martin (NYSE:<a href="http://finance.aol.com/quotes/lockheed-martin-corporation/lmt/nys?tabs=quotesandnews">LMT</a>) and Northrop Grumman (NYSE:<a href="http://finance.aol.com/quotes/northrop-grumman-corporation/noc/nys?tabs=quotesandnews">NOC</a>): A $<a href="http://www.seacoastonline.com/news/03182007/business-18sun-guard.contract.html">600 million combined project of Lockheed Martin and Northrop Grumman Corp</a>. to build a dozen fast-response cutters was canceled last week. The project, on hold for the last year, was beset with cost overruns and had come under sharp criticism from Sen. John Kerry. The Coast Guard plans to re-bid the project.<a href="http://www.bradenton.com/mld/bradenton/news/nation/16927886.htm"><br /></a><p><a href="http://www.bloggingstocks.com/2007/03/19/the-week-in-defense-and-aerospace/" rel="bookmark">Continue reading <em>The week in Defense and Aerospace</em></a></p><p style="padding:5px;background:#ddd;border:1px solid #ccc;clear:both;"><a href="http://www.bloggingstocks.com/2007/03/19/the-week-in-defense-and-aerospace/">The week in Defense and Aerospace</a> originally appeared on <a href="http://www.bloggingstocks.com">BloggingStocks</a> on Mon, 19 Mar 2007 18:19:00 EST.
